您当前的位置:首页 > TAG信息列表 > custom-taxonomy
动态设置分类术语并在POST保存时显示管理通知
我有一个“日期”分类法,列出了一年中的所有月份。我有一个自定义字段“start\\u date”。我想动态更新“日期”分类法,以便用户在设置帖子时不需要同时单击这两个分类法。到目前为止,我的努力还没有取得成果。我做错了什么?/** * Check value of date, set date taxonomy on post save, then show admin notice * @param string $id post id * @return void
将自定义帖子类型分类显示为存档页面
你好,我有一个自定义的帖子类型,叫做results. 我还使用分类法为特定的帖子类型创建了类别。我不确定我是否正确设置了它,但我的代码是有效的,所以我坚持使用它。如果您看到更好的方法或任何错误,请告诉我。我可以创建一个自定义帖子并为其设置类别。接下来,我想创建一个类别页面,该页面的作用类似于常规存档。php,但仅针对自定义帖子类型的类别。假设我有一个自定义帖子results 我将其类别设置为car accidents 我希望有一种方法可以像归档一样显示它们。php适用于普通帖子。我尝试访问这样的url,但
在自定义邮件类型中显示自定义类别(分类)名称
我有一个自定义的帖子类型,叫做results. 我也有特定职位类型的类别。我的目标是将自定义帖子类型中帖子的类别名称作为HTML类进行回显。以下是设置自定义帖子类型和自定义分类的代码:// Create custom post type function create_posttype() { register_post_type( \'Results\', array( \'labels\' => array(
有没有办法在Custom Post Listing页面上重新排序Custom Taxonomy下拉菜单?
我用过register_taxonomy() 具有\'show_admin_column\' => true 成功获取自定义帖子类型列表页面上的下拉列表。默认情况下,下拉列表按ID顺序显示术语。有人知道把这个改成字母顺序的方法吗?
Taxonomy Page Go to 404 pgae
我正在使用Redux框架创建一个自定义帖子类型。创建一个类别和该类别视图直接和直接转到链接,但该链接应直接转到404页。请检查下面的代码,让我知道我的代码中有什么错误。remove_action( \'init\', \'brightness_service_register\',10 ); add_action( \'init\', \'brightness_service_register\',1 ); function brightness_service_register()
如何编辑此代码以获得实现页面中的类别?
我正在构建我的类别的一部分。php将从自定义帖子类型“product”中获取帖子,并确定哪些帖子将包含在类别中所发生的是,它从自定义帖子类型“product”中获取所有帖子,即使它不在类别中。<h1><?php echo single_cat_title( \'\', false ) ; ?></h1> <h3>products in this category</h3> <?php global $post
使用REST API v2按分类过滤的自定义帖子类型
我有以下情况:我创建了自定义帖子类型名称Works.还附加了自定义分类法,名为Work Types这是代码function rk_work_post_type(){ $labels = array( \'name\' => \'Work\', \'singular_name\' => \'Work\', \'add_new\' => \'Add Work\',
WP_QUERY用于多个城市(一个元数据中有多个值)
提前感谢您的帮助!我想在我的location\\u分类法中显示位于特定位置(城市)的帖子(旅游)。php我有一个分类查询,形式如下:$args = array( \'post_type\' => \'tour\', \'meta_key\' => \'trav_tour_city\', \'meta_value\' => $term->term_id, //city id ); 当巡更中存储的
从“页面”帖子中删除分类构件
出于内部目的,我为“PAGES”帖子创建了名为“CLIENT”的分类法。它在页面中生成了一个小部件(下图)。我使用ACF管理我的客户端类别(我创建了一个特定字段),所以我想通过向我的函数添加代码来删除或隐藏我所有用户角色的此小部件。php有什么想法吗?谢谢
不同定制帖子类型的单一分类
我有两种自定义帖子类型:books 和authors. 他们都附加了一个自定义分类法-genres.如何在fiction 流派?What would be the URL used and the name of the template?我可以想出两种方法来做到这一点,但它们都有缺点,所以我正在寻找一种类似于WP模板层次结构的方法:访问site.com/genre/fiction/ 将调用此模板taxonomy-genre.phpMethod 1: 使用自定义页面模板我将创建自定义页面模板,cpt-ge
自定义分类中的上一个/下一个自定义帖子链接
我在很多帖子中都看到了这个问题,因此如果我在这里重复了一个问题,我深表歉意,但我在尝试实现我找到的解决方案时没有任何乐趣。我有一个自定义的帖子类型:show, 为其指定了自定义分类:show_status. 这可以设置为current 或past.在single-show.php 我的主题模板我放置了以下内容:<div class=\"newerlink\"><p><?php next_post_link(\'%link\', \'Next ›\', $
以编程方式将分类术语从一个帖子复制到另一个帖子
假设我有一篇帖子,帖子id为\"1\" 和具有post id的post\"2\".我有一个自定义分类法,名为\"my_taxonomy\".帖子id为“1”的帖子具有:\"term1\",\"term2\",\"term3\" 选择用于\"my_taxonomy\" 条款。以及具有post id的post\"2\" 具有:\"term3\",\"term4\",\"term5\" 选择用于\"my_taxonomy\" 条款。我想以编程方式将术语从第一篇文章复制到第二篇文章,以便使用post id\"2\
自定义分类不返回任何帖子
我创建了一个名为video的自定义帖子类型,并为自定义帖子的categories video\\u类别创建了一个自定义分类法。taxonomy-video_category.php 是处理分类的文件,但是,即使存在类型为video\\u category的帖子,它也不会返回任何帖子。这是用于创建分类的代码,到目前为止,似乎找不到确切的错误:function taxonomies_video() { $labels = array( \'na
如何获取与某个分类相关的所有帖子?
我有一个分类页面叫做taxonomy-hotels.php 我需要得到所有与特定taxonomy-term. 假设我有一个术语5 star hotel 它有15个帖子。但只有10次返回/显示。请让我知道如何获取所有帖子?这是我当前的代码。 <?php if(have_posts()) : while(have_posts()) : the_post();
自定义分类不适用于前端WooCommerce
我为woocommerce产品创建了一个自定义分类法。function add_hunts_type(){ // Car Hunts $cHunt_labels = array( \'name\' => __( \'Hunts\', \'pixar\' ), \'singular_name\' => __( \'Hunt\', \'pixar\' ), \'sea
以编程方式将自定义过滤器添加到帖子列表
我们在帖子列表上方有两个过滤器,一个按日期过滤,另一个按类别过滤。我想根据主题中的自定义分类法添加更多过滤器。我怎么能programatically 这样做?提前谢谢你。
禁用单页和存档并保留预览
TL;DR 有人知道我如何在保持预览模式的同时禁用自定义帖子类型的单页和存档吗?我正在寻找一种方法来禁用自定义帖子类型的single和archive页面,因为这些帖子只会显示在分配给帖子的自定义分类的归档中。这通常可以通过设置\'publicly_queryable\' => false 创建CPT时。现在,这里有一个转折点:我仍然希望能够对帖子使用预览模式,以便在保存之前检查帖子上的更改。自设置以来\'publicly_queryable\' => false 也会禁用预览页面,我被困在
显示与每个帖子类型相关的自定义分类
我的网站有3种自定义帖子类型,每种帖子类型都有一个唯一的自定义分类法。我想在我的单个帖子页面中显示这些分类法,并且只显示与该帖子类型相关的分类法,而不是其他分类法,并且没有类别和标记。将\\u builtin设置为false可以解决类别和标记的问题,但我不知道如何正确显示这些自定义分类法,我的帖子页面会显示所有帖子类型的所有自定义分类法。我对php不太了解,试图从多个网站(包括本网站)中找到代码,这是我迄今为止的代码:// get taxonomies terms links function c
如何按自定义分类对帖子进行排序?
我正在尝试按自定义分类法对帖子进行排序。我有一个自定义的帖子类型course-cpt 我在其中创建了自定义分类法,我需要按course-level (这是分类学术语),因此显示如下:课程名称级别1、课程名称级别2、课程名称级别3等我目前的职能如下。php:add_action( \'pre_get_posts\', \'reorderByCourseLevel\' ); function reorderByCourseLevel( $query ) { if ( $qu
WordPress自定义帖子类型-仅显示设置了特定分类的特定帖子
我想展示属于特定菜单的特定菜肴。我已经创建了一个“菜肴”自定义帖子。我已经创建了一个自定义的“菜单”分类法,有3种菜单类型(“高级”、“子菜单”、“概念”),如何在循环中创建条件语法来搜索该菜单类型并循环那些属于该菜单类型的帖子?自定义帖子function custom_post_type_food_dish() { $labels = array( \'name\' => _x(\'Dishes\', \'Post Type General Name